NEWPORT County AFC manager Warren Feeney has opted to release eight players following his side's 22nd-place finish in League Two.

Yan Klukowski, Matt Partridge, Seth Nana-Twumasi, Rhys Taylor, Joe Green, Nathan Ralph, Scott Barrow and Dean Morgan have not been offered new contracts.

Contract offers have been made to: Mark Byrne, Andrew Hughes, Alex Rodman, Danny Holmes, Darren Jones, Scott Boden, John-Christophe Ayina and Medy Elito.

Lenell John-Lewis, Joe Day, Tom Meechan and Liam Angel all remain at the club for a further year in accordance with their existing contracts.

The club has also chosen to take up one-year contract extensions for youngsters Tom Owen-Evans and Kieran Parselle.

And academy graduates Ben Jones, Dafydd Jones and Lewis Bamford have signed up as first-year professionals in the first team squad.

Loan players Janoi Donacien, Ben Davies, Souleymane Coulibaly, Tommy O’Sullivan and Deanne Smalley have all returned to their parent clubs.

A statement from the club reads: "We would like to thank the departing players for their efforts over the past season and wish them all the best for the future.

"We now embark on an exciting close season ahead where we will look to secure new players and further strengthen the squad for the 2016/17 campaign."
